Patterning overlap spin on aluminum plates! Introducing examples of construction using polishing processing.
We would like to introduce an example of construction using polishing processing with Micron Technology's "spin processing." It is used for ceiling panels in a theme park. The aluminum plates are patterned with overlap spin, creating a design that matches attractions with a gently swaying wave effect. Our company has improved and developed the traditional spin processing technology into a unique technique, and we currently offer a variety of patterns. 【Features of Spin Processing】 ■ Polishing process that creates fine linear patterns (bumps and grooves) in concentric circles ■ When light is directed at the material, the angle of light reflection that reaches the eye changes ■ A three-dimensional effect is created on the surface of the material *For more details, please refer to the PDF document or feel free to contact us.

Mikou Giken Co., Ltd. is a company that mainly specializes in adding designs to sheet materials through polishing. We offer over 100 patterns, including spin, hairline, and scales, which are used in home appliances, automotive products, and many high-end everyday items.
